"Marriage and Other Horrors." Director Vladimir Mirzoev, conductor Yaroslav Tkalenko. A performance that does not have an exact genre definition (fantasy, phantasmagoria, “Gogol-gala” or simply “experiment”), composed of fragments of almost all Russian operas based on Gogol’s plots (“Marriage” and “Sorochinskaya Fair” by Mussorgsky, “May Night” and “The Night Before Christmas” by Rimsky-Korsakov, “Cherevichki” by Tchaikovsky, “The Nose” by Shostakovich). It is about love and universal, all-pervasive idiocy. The conversation turns out to be angry, funny, effortless and very musical. Premiere. Vishnevskaya Opera Center , 19.00.

Boris Matrosov: “Internal ornament.” The author is a well-known representative of the second generation of Moscow conceptualists, who worked as part of the World Champions group in the mid-eighties. In the center of the exhibition are watercolors with ornaments on them, and photographs are pasted on top, vaguely replicating the paintings themselves. But the similarity is only superficial and is created by free associations between the details of the works. In Matrosov’s new works there is practically no text (which is generally not typical for the artist). The visuals themselves encourage the viewer to search for the hidden meanings of the works. Paperworks Gallery , until February 7.

Group "Mitki": retro project "Labels". A nostalgic literary and pictorial memory of the times of twenty-five years ago, the starting point of which was wine and vodka products. Nowadays, few people remember such poetic names of bitters and fruit wines as “Listopad”, “Apricot Aroma”, “Sunny” drink or “Volga Dawns”. Thus, the project provides an opportunity to take a journey into the alcoholic Soviet past. "Winzavod" , until February 24.
